Jacob "Jake" Farrow is an American screen writer . He is most famous for writing and producing many Nickelodeon television series. He is also mostly known for acting as Rex from the nickelodean tv series Victorious, Gavin Mitchell from the TV series Drake & Josh. and Invisible Brad from Henry Danger. '.

Drake & Josh

Farrow had a recurring role as Gavin, a strange employee at "The Premiere" in Drake & Josh. He usually played small parts in the show and had relatively humorous lines, embarrassed Drake & Josh and had a crush on Audrey Parker (Drake's mother, Josh's step mother) as seen in "The Storm". He usually asked Josh if he could help him get something out of somewhere, with Josh telling him "No," then coming back a few minutes later saying, "I got it," with the object in his hand. He also appeared in "Merry Christmas, Drake and Josh!" Farrow reprised the role for the iCarly episode "iStart A Fan War".

Writing career

Since 2004, Farrow has worked closely with Drake and Josh co-creator Dan Schneider, aside from having a recurring role in the series, Farrow also served as a writer for several episodes of Drake and Josh. Prior to this, Farrow also wrote the story for an episode of the sitcom What I Like About You (which Schneider co-created with former Friends writer Wil Calhoun) entitled "The Party" from the show's first season. Farrow worked as a writer on two other Nickelodeon series created by Schneider, iCarly, Victorious, where he voiced the puppet character Rex Powers (Robbie Shapiro's alter-ego who is a puppet generally seen as a living person to Robbie and everybody else), and on Sam & Cat from 2013–2014. Farrow is also a writer for the Nickelodeon series Henry Danger, and also had the role as Invisible Brad, in 2 episodes. He co-wrote a few episodes of the Nickelodeon series Game Shakers.
